The good news is that V-Moda thought about this inconvenience and came up with an improved, smaller piece they called the V-Moda XS. As their name implies, these over-the-ears headphones come in a smaller size than their predecessor. They feature a CliqFold hinge that allows you to fold the headphones so that they fit into a carrying case. You can also put them in a small bag or into a bigger pocket.
The V-Moda XS headphones are very comfortable because of the foam cushions and the head band that takes the form of your head. The sound is very clear and rich with although the bass is not that present. Val Kolton, the CEO of V-Moda stated that with the new V-Moda XS headphones he wants to convert those who prefer the in-ear buds. Although the new XS model is bigger than Apple’s EarPods and other in-ear headphones, the sound quality is superior thanks to the 40mm dual-diaphragm drivers and a sound variance of 1dB. As with other V-Moda models there is noise isolation and it works very well: you really have to take them off if you want to hear what the person besides you is saying.
